Messina organizations demand transparency over delayed caregiver fund payments

The SPI CGIL Messina union and the association Nati per la Vita e. t. s. have submitted a request for generalized civic access to the Messina City Council to demand transparency regarding the caregiver fund.

According to the organizations, payments for the 2021 fiscal year remain unclear despite the Region having allocated over 100,000 euros to the D26 socio-sanitary district in June 2023. While the municipality confirmed the transfer of funds, there is currently no accessible documentation detailing how many beneficiaries were paid, the amounts disbursed, or if any balances remain.

Furthermore, the groups highlighted delays regarding the 2022 fiscal year. Although the Region has already distributed new resources, the official notice allowing caregivers to apply for the 2022 funds has not yet been published in the D26 district. Representatives stated that they are seeking public explanations for these administrative or accounting delays to ensure support reaches those assisting family members with severe disabilities.
